  214. We're gonna see two witnesses soon that come forth and suddenly show up in Jerusalem.

  215. And I'll tell you what I believe is the identity of these two witnesses.

  216. They will call fire down from heaven.

  217. And those that are on the earth will see it on Fox News and CNN and uh MSNBC.

  218. The whole world will see it, and we'll see it from the mezzanine called heaven.

  219. And then the angel took the censer, verse 5, and he filled it with fire from the altar and threw it to the earth, and there were noises, thunderings, lightnings, and an earthquake.

  268. The first angel sounded a trumpet blast.

  269. That's what it's gonna say here.

  270. A trumpet blast, and hail and fire followed, mingled with blood, and they were thrown to the earth, and a third of the trees were burned up, and all green grass was burned up.

  271. So first, the first trumpet hits the trees and the grass.

  272. A third of all the trees and a third of all the green grass are burned up.

  273. That's what I mean.

  274. It's now getting supernatural.

  275. In chapter six, with the with the what I call kind of the spiritual Braxton Hicks of the coming of the Lord, you could say that, oh, we've experienced some of these things before, but now it's getting supernatural, and I believe what we're seeing is what happened with Moses and Pharaoh, where God supernaturally rained hail upon the land of Egypt and destroyed, what does it say, every herb of the field and broke every branch of the trees except in the land of Goshen.

  276. So Exodus 9, let me read it to you.

  277. Then the Lord said to Moses, Stretch out your hand toward the sky, so that hail will fall all over Egypt, on men and animals and on everything growing in the fields of Egypt.

  278. When Moses stretched out his staff toward the sky, the Lord sent thunder and hail and lightnings flashed down to the ground.

  279. So the Lord rained hail on the land of Egypt.

  280. Hail fell and lightning flashed back and forth.

  281. It was the worst storm in all the land of Egypt since it had become a nation.

  282. Throughout Egypt, hail struck everything in the fields, both men and animals.

  283. It beat down everything growing in the fields and stripped every tree.

  284. The only place it did not hail was the land of Goshen, where the Israelites were.
